Older News Benson Yee has posted on his message board, regarding IDWs Beast Wars profile books. Here's what he had to say.

  • I am writing a Beast Wars profiles book with Simon Furman (some folks wondered if it was some *other* Ben Yee).
  • Issue #1 of the BW mini gives you a hint as to whether Japanese characters will be in the books.
  • The profiles will NOT just be the guys (and gals) who appeared in the TV show (because that would be one very thin book).
  • There will be G1 homages and yes, characters (who became BW characters) in the book such as Grimlock. However, they are in the minority.
  • This is not some haphazard assembly of characters. Before writing a single profile, Simon and I worked up an entire backstory for the Maxies and Preds taking the TV show and Beast Machines (to a lesser degree) into account.

Transformers Movie News Brian Goldner, Hasbro's Chief Operating Officer, has made several posts over at Don Murphy's Message Board. H's a summary from some of the posts

"I am reading all of this...the entire team has been reading along with your discussions since the start. We are listening. The movie is a work in progress, at this point. I will try to answer your questions, or will get the questions to members of the team to give you a proper answer...we are all as passionate as you...this I promise...bg.....
The script is still being developed. The writers, producers, and Michael Bay want to ensure that the characters, Decepticons, and Autobots have great, developed personalities that bring the story to life. Again, the characters lines are still being written...for both Autobots and Decepticons.....
I will try to dial in with you regularly....I have been reading all along, but felt it might be helpful to answer some questions, and certainly try to settle some rumors (so I signed up). This forum format is new to me, but this project is very important to us all, because we love this brand....this movie is going to be great. It's a great story.....
Let me try to cover some important points (some of your other thoughts throw me off the trail, at times)... The team is going to audition original voice talent whereever possible....remember, several people played multiple characters in the animated movie. The characters are still being developed for Autobots, and Decepticons...the writers are very focused on creating great personalities across the board...based on the rich Transformers mythology...this is an origin story. It needs to start at the beginning. Also, you cannot underestimate the impact that LIVE ACTION will have on making our cast of TRANSFORMERS come to life in a way you have never experienced.....
I need to sign off for now. I am speaking to Don and Tom tonight. ....
We are all working as a team to make a great Transformers Movie...everyone on this project has this as a common goal...everyone.

Older News According to latest sales figures from the Toymaster chain, Star Wars: Transformers is no longer in their top 13 selling toys. Toymaster, who do not sell the main Transformers: Cybertron line, were reporting the Star Wars: Transformers line as their number 1 selling toy line at the start of april, had dropped to the number two slot just over a month ago, but has now disappeared from the top 13 all together. By contrast, the main Star Wars line is back in at number 9, with Power Rangers at number 8, Lego Bionicles at number 5, Dr Who at number 2 and Baby Bratz at number 1.

Though not indicative of sales through the whole of the UK, this does act as a guide ot the current performance of the SWTF line.
